Smart Mouse casts you as Max, a rodent tasked with clearing sewers of cats and gooey creatures. You nudge blocks to smash enemies and clear paths, using timing and spatial reasoning to progress. Each level demands careful planning as you figure out which obstacles to move and when. The puzzle focus keeps things methodical, with simple controls that let you concentrate on solving each layout. This 1990s-era title leans into old-school challenge without hand-holding. Players appreciate the direct approach and the satisfaction of finally cracking a tricky level. With no modern conveniences like save points, persistence is key. It’s a brief but tightly designed experience that highlights the Sega Mega Drive’s puzzle potential.
